Average Wedding Photography Cost in Sarasota
Wedding photography pricing in Sarasota typically falls into the following ranges:
– Budget photographers: $1,500 – $3,000
– Mid-range photographers: $3,000 – $6,000
– Luxury photographers: $6,000 – $10,000+
Where a photographer falls within this range depends on experience, style, coverage, and what’s included in their packages.
What You’re Actually Paying For
Wedding photography isn’t just about showing up on your wedding day.
You’re investing in:
Experience & Skill
Professional photographers know how to handle lighting, timing, and unexpected moments—ensuring nothing important is missed.
Time & Coverage
Most packages include:
– 6 to 10 hours of coverage
– Getting ready, ceremony, portraits, and reception
More coverage typically increases the cost.
Editing & Post-Production
After your wedding, photographers spend hours editing your images to ensure:
– Consistent color and tone
– Professional quality
– A polished final gallery
This behind-the-scenes work is a major part of the investment.
Equipment & Backup Systems
Professional photographers use high-end cameras, lenses, and backup gear to ensure reliability on your wedding day.
What Impacts Wedding Photography Pricing
Several factors can influence how much you’ll pay:
Photographer Experience
Highly experienced photographers often charge more due to:
– Proven results
– Consistent quality
– Strong portfolios
Wedding Size & Complexity
Larger weddings or multiple locations may require:
– Additional time
– Second shooters
– More editing
Location & Travel
Popular Sarasota locations like Siesta Key Beach or Longboat Key may include travel considerations depending on your photographer.
Deliverables
Packages may include:
– Digital galleries
– Prints or albums
– Engagement sessions
More inclusions typically increase pricing.

How to Budget for Wedding Photography
A common guideline is to allocate 10–15% of your total wedding budget to photography.
This ensures you’re investing appropriately in capturing your day while balancing other expenses.
